MATERIAL & SIZE GUIDE
Paper and PET cups solve different presentation and service needs. Use the dessert temperature, portion size, toppings, takeaway method, lid fit, local recycling access, and branding goal to choose a format.
Double PE-coated cup paper provides leak resistance for scooped ice cream, gelato, sundaes, and takeaway desserts. Choose plain white or custom printed formats, with paper lid options on selected products.
Transparent PET highlights frozen yogurt, parfait layers, fruit, toppings, and soft serve. PET may be recyclable where the correct local collection and processing facilities accept it.
Disposable describes the service format, not a universal recycling outcome. Material, coating, food residue, lid type, and local rules affect recovery, so check each product and market before making claims.
| Typical size | Best for | What to check |
|---|---|---|
| 3–5oz | Tastings, kids’ portions, samples | Spoon length and small-format printing |
| 8–12oz | Single scoops, frozen yogurt, gelato, toppings | Rim diameter, flat or dome lid fit |
| 16oz | Large desserts and sharing portions | Wall strength and takeaway closure |
| Up to 32oz | Family-size desserts and catering | Product-specific lid and carrying needs |

LeafPackage offers coated paper ice cream cups and food-grade PET dessert cups. Paper works well for scooped ice cream and gelato, while clear PET helps display frozen yogurt, toppings, parfaits, and soft serve. Check the exact product page for coating, cup wall, and accessory details.
Current formats span approximately 3oz to 32oz, covering samples, single servings, topping-heavy frozen yogurt, sharing portions, and family-size desserts. Availability, rim diameter, and minimum order quantity vary by product.
Selected paper and PET products are described as recyclable, but actual recycling depends on the material, coating, food contamination, separation of lids and spoons, and local facilities. Confirm the product specification and your market’s rules before making a recycling claim.

Minimum quantities vary by cup and print method. Some stock or plain formats start around 1,000 pieces, while custom printed options may start around 5,000 pieces. Use the individual product page or request a quote for the current requirement.
Not always. Some products are cup-and-lid sets, while others offer lids or spoons separately. Match accessories by exact rim diameter and product specification, and confirm what is included before ordering.
They are designed for serving frozen desserts, but serving use does not automatically mean every cup is suitable for long-term freezer storage. Confirm the exact product’s temperature, closure, and storage guidance for your application.
